自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(15)
  • 收藏
  • 关注

原创 Day17、18、19学习记录

程序在加载到内存前,代码区和全局区(data和bss)的大小就是固定的,程序运行期间不能改变。然后,运行可执行程序,系统把程序加载到内存,除了根据可执行程序的信息分出代码区(text)、数据区(data)和未初始化数据区(bss)之外,还额外增加了栈区、堆区。*所有的函数默认都是全局的,意味着所有的函数都不能重名,但如果是static函数,那么作用域是文件级的,所以不同的文件static函数名是可以相同的。*允许在不同的函数中使用相同的变量名,它们代表不同的对象,分配不同的单元,互不干扰。

2024-02-02 23:01:00 907

原创 Day16学习记录

网络层最常使用的是 IP 协议(Internet Protocol),IP 协议会将传输层的报文作为数据部分,再加上 IP 包头组装成 IP 报文,如果 IP 报文大小超过 MTU(以太网中一般为 1500 字节)就会再次进行分片,得到一个即将发送到网络的 IP 报文。同时在两个网络中,通过路由表计算出下一个要去的IP地址——数据链路层识别网络中的设备,让数据在一个链路中传输,为网络层提供。在寻址的过程中,先匹配到相同的网络号,才会去找对应的主机。format——字符串格式,用法和printf()一样。

2024-01-30 19:31:51 920 1

原创 Day15学习记录

(数组版)(指针版)

2024-01-30 13:18:58 962 1

原创 Day14学习记录

(1)(2)(3)修改(4)指针数组、字符串数组对字符串进行排序(改变的是地址不是内容)找首字符进行比较,交换指针数组元素进行排序。

2024-01-30 12:45:30 392 1

原创 Day13学习记录

(5)Content-Encoding:说明数据的压缩方法。3.超文本:超越了普通文本的文本——文字、图片、视频等混合体最关键有超链接,能从一个超文本跳转到另一个。基于 TCP 传输层的问题(阻塞/丢包), HTTP/3 把 HTTP 下层的 TCP 协议改成了 UDP。(2)POST:相反操作,它向 URI 指定的资源提交数据,数据就放在报文的 body 里。(4)Content-Type:用于服务器回应时,告诉客户端,本次数据是什么格式。(1)Host:客户端发送请求时,指定服务器域名。

2024-01-30 09:18:48 843 1

原创 Day12学习记录

前几天断更了,因为不想码字......今天一并补上。

2024-01-30 09:02:57 855 1

原创 Day11学习记录

因此,在执行一个被调用函数时,可以选用python中的re库即通过正则匹配的形式去提取信息,也可以采用BeautifulSoup库(bs4)等解析源代码,除了有自动编码的优势之外,bs4库还可以结构化输出源代码信息,更易于理解与使用。,然后服务器返回给我们网页的源代码,其中通信的底层原理较为复杂,而Python给我们封装好了urllib库和requests库等,这些库可以让我们非常简单的发送各种形式的请求。在定义函数时指定的形参,可有可无,根据需求来设计,如果没有,圆括号为空,或者写一个void关键字。

2024-01-24 22:31:41 961 1

原创 Day10学习记录

字符串——char *arr=’’hello’’/char arr[]=’’hello’’ 即 char arr[] = { 'h','e','l','l','o' ,’\0’};*由于scanf()和gets()无法知道字符串s大小,必须遇到换行符或读到文件结尾为止才接收输入,因此容易导致字符数组越界(缓冲区溢出)的情况。(定义的时候大一些)(3)数字0(和字符’\0’等价)结尾的char数组就是一个字符串,但如果char数组没有以数字0结尾,那么就不是一个字符串,只是普通字符数组,所以。

2024-01-23 22:57:14 999 1

原创 Day9学习记录

原本线性的神经元公式会在一些激活函数的参数作用下变成非线性,叠加从而拟合出任意一条复杂的非线性函数。(11)在华为的规划里,不仅仅是气象,盘古大模型是个可落地到各行各业的AI操作系统,不同于AI在聊天作画上的泡沫热潮,华为更关注切身你我的现实生产领域——“不作诗,只做事”。运行时,函数内部使用的变量,函数一旦返回,就释放,生存周期在函数内。(4)由于地球是球型,加上赤道与两极的巨大差异,而平移不变性又导致AI只看相对位置,所以分析及其不准确,数据分布不均匀。,相关性越大,模型对输入投入的注意力更大。

2024-01-22 23:25:25 841

原创 Day6学习记录

(2)三次握手:客户端向服务端发一个SYN包(请求连接)——服务端向客户端回一个ACK+SYN包(同意连接)——客户端向服务端发一个ACK包(连接建立)*发送端发送报文(序列号+长度+数据内容)——接收端回复确认(ACK=序列号+长度=下一包起始序列号)——发送端确认对方收到。*数据丢失了怎么办:接收端发送丢失数据长度的ACK报文——发送端收到后重发这一部分数据——接收端收到后进行补齐。*第四次挥手:客户端发送ACK包,进入超时等待状态,服务端收到ACK后立刻关闭连接。连接(tcp)与非连接(udp)

2024-01-20 23:05:37 380

原创 Day5学习记录

HTTP 页面响应速度比 HTTPS 快,主要是因为 HTTP 使用 TCP 三次握手建立连接,客户端和服务器需要交换 3 个包,而 HTTPS除了 TCP 的三个包,还要加上 ssl 握手需要的 9 个包,所以一共是 12 个包。HTTP 协议以明文方式发送内容,不提供任何方式的数据加密,如果攻击者截取了Web浏览器和网站服务器之间的传输报文,就可以直接读懂其中的信息,因此,HTTP协议不适合传输一些敏感信息,比如:信用卡号、密码等支付信息。应用:#define MAX(a,b) (a)>(b)?

2024-01-20 00:36:29 793

原创 Day4学习记录

(2)尽管噪声会干扰通信,但我们还是可以通过正确的编码,让信息速率在小于信道容量C的前提下,毫无差错地传送信息。当信道足够多时,信道将会被分为完全无噪声的好信道和完全噪声的差信道,比例为P。(公式为对数的原因:log(x*y)=logx+logy, log相加就是概率相乘 底换为2 万物皆为二进制 万物皆为bit)*两个用补码表示的数相加时,如果最高位(符号位)有进位,则进位被舍弃。(3)今天华为拥有超过2/3的极化码专利族,是其他竞争对手的十倍。*统一了0的编码(0在计算机中存储的方式是0?

2024-01-18 23:19:32 876

原创 Day3学习记录

(1)无符号unsigned;有符号signed(可省略)(2)进制:二进制0-1 八进制0-7 %o十六进制0-9 10-15(a-f/A-F) %x/%X定义八进制数据,以0开头。定义十六进制数据,以0x开头。在计算机定义数据时,不可以直接定义二进制。

2024-01-18 08:08:44 767 1

原创 Day2 c语言的编译过程

理解“宏”:大量的、需要反复使用的、相似的一类元素,整合到一起形成一个单元,便于操作——即使用#define指令定义的一些常量值或表达式。

2024-01-16 22:43:32 373

原创 小趴菜寒假自学第一天

(美国的标准体系大约可以看作由三个组成部分:政府机构的标准化体系,非政府机构的标准化体系,美国国家标准协会。ANSI成立于1918年,是一个独立私营非盈利机构,它不接受政府的监督和额外补贴。创建一个.txt文本,查看文件拓展名.txt->.c,用记事本打开,编写程序,Tab键规整。Window键+R,cmd,gcc -o,拖拽文本改成.exe后缀,空格,再拖拽文本,回车。1.预处理:将.c文件预处理生成.i文件,预处理的结果就放在.i文件中。0表示函数的返回值,要和函数返回值类型对应。

2024-01-15 23:00:33 361

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除